What is Bitcoin Mempool: An In-Depth Look at Bitcoin Mining

How the Mempool Orchestrates Transactions in the Bitcoin Universe

Bitcoin has revolutionized the world’s understanding of money and decentralized financial systems. A crucial aspect of this pioneering cryptocurrency is the Bitcoin mempool. This article sheds light on what the Bitcoin mempool is, how it functions, its influence on mining, and its implications for transaction costs and times.

What is the Bitcoin Mempool?

Short for “memory pool,” the Bitcoin Mempool is a temporary storage space for unconfirmed Bitcoin transactions. This holding area is the beginning of a transaction’s journey, and yet, it is an often overlooked aspect of the Bitcoin network.

Upon broadcast to the network, a transaction enters the mempool, joining a queue of pending transactions. Miners then vet the transactions from the mempool, selecting those offering the highest fees for inclusion in new blocks on the Bitcoin blockchain.

The size and state of the mempool reflect network activity level and traffic — it can get clogged up during periods of high transaction volumes, leading to increased fees and longer transaction confirmation times.

Inner Workings of the Mempool

Sending Bitcoin from one address to another involves broadcasting the transaction to the network’s nodes. This unconfirmed transaction enters the mempool, where it waits to be selected by miners based on the attache fee.

The mempool process underpins the Bitcoin mining operation. Miners select transactions from the mempool that promise the best economic gains, usually those with higher transaction fees. Subsequently, they incorporate these transactions into the block they are attempting to mine.

Once miners successfully mine a block containing specific transactions – a challenging process involving resolving complex mathematical problems – these transactions move from the mempool to the blockchain. The completion of this process reduces the sender’s available balance while increasing the recipient’s.

Mempool Congestion and Stuck Transactions

Transactions can get stuck in the mempool during high network activity periods. Miners, motivated by higher profits, prioritize transactions with higher fees over low-fee transactions. The congestion can result in longer confirmation times, causing low fee transactions to appear “stuck.”

Clearing the Mempool

Direct user intervention to clear a transaction from the Bitcoin mempool is impossible. However, several factors can aid in the completion of transactions, including:

  • Automatic removal: After a specific timeframe, unconfirmed transactions are automatically cleared from the mempool, governed by the network’s mempool expiry rules.
  • Replace-by-Fee (RBF): Bitcoin wallets that support RBF allow users to replace their pending transactions with another, with higher fees, increasing the chance of selection by a miner.
  • Child-Pays-for-Parent (CPFP): Users can create a new transaction attached to a “parent” transaction, incentivizing miners with an attractive combined fee.

Mempool Significance in Bitcoin Mining

The Bitcoin mempool plays a pivotal role in the blockchain network’s security and the profitability of mining. This quick sorting mechanism helps validate the genuineness of transactions before they are permanently recorded on the blockchain.

A live look at the mempool can provide insights into Bitcoin network congestion. This information, combined with an understanding of transaction mechanics, can help users estimate the optimal transaction fee for timely processing.

Summing Up

In summary, the Bitcoin mempool is a functional and necessary feature of the Bitcoin network. By understanding how the mempool works, one can make informed judgments about transaction fees and processing times, ultimately optimizing one’s interaction with the Bitcoin network.

Should you have any more inquiries about the Bitcoin mempool and its various facets, feel free to drop them in the comments section below!

In the world of Bitcoin mining, the mempool is a critical transit point, controlling the flow of transactions before making it onto the blockchain. Understanding the mempool is basic yet essential knowledge for both amateur and professional miners.


